Transaction fa4408faeeac3d81250c8ff929ad54baf70397ca3e590bce8f5f1c3de47a7491

3 Input
2 Outputs
  • fa4408faeeac3d81250c8ff929ad54baf70397ca3e590bce8f5f1c3de47a7491:0
  • value  105000000
    address  1P2aSHYfe55EkMtDYJx9ugAyuhmGxFBZun
  • fa4408faeeac3d81250c8ff929ad54baf70397ca3e590bce8f5f1c3de47a7491:1
  • value  42863205760
    address  3CgQeSxqroG8obuiMwFQpZCzSBuhW4FDAP